FPGA误码检测系统设计与实现【源码原理图完整包】

版权申诉
5星 · 超过95%的资源 2 下载量 197 浏览量 更新于2024-11-10 3 收藏 1.77MB RAR 举报
资源摘要信息: "基于FPGA的误码检测【设计源码+原理图+说明文档】" 知识点: 1. FPGA技术基础 FPGA(Field-Programmable Gate Array)即现场可编程门阵列,是一种可以通过编程来配置的集成电路。它由可编程的逻辑模块、可编程的互连以及可编程的输入/输出模块组成。FPGA具有设计灵活性、并行处理能力以及重配置性,特别适用于算法复杂、处理速度要求高的场合,如数字信号处理、图像处理等领域。 2. 误码检测技术 误码检测是指在数据传输过程中,用来检测数据传输错误的方法和技术。它能够识别数据在传输过程中是否发生了改变,并且通过一定的算法来确定是否发生了错误。常见的误码检测技术包括奇偶校验、海明码、循环冗余校验(CRC)等。 3. FPGA在误码检测中的应用 在误码检测应用中,FPGA可以实现高速数据处理和实时误码检测。由于FPGA的并行处理能力,它可以同时处理多个数据流,这对于提高数据传输的准确性和效率至关重要。此外,FPGA可以在硬件层面上实现算法逻辑,从而提高整个系统的性能和可靠性。 4. 毕业设计相关 毕业设计是高等教育阶段对学生的综合能力的检验。基于FPGA的误码检测项目作为毕业设计,不仅涉及数字逻辑设计和编程,还要求学生对系统设计的理论和实际应用有深入的理解。设计源码、原理图和说明文档是该项目的主要成果形式,它们完整地展示了整个设计的实现过程和细节。 5. FPGA设计源码 设计源码是指用硬件描述语言(如VHDL或Verilog)编写的代码,这些代码能够直接在FPGA上实现特定的功能。源码的好坏直接关系到设计的最终效果,因此在编写时需要考虑到代码的可读性、可维护性以及与硬件架构的适配性。 6. FPGA原理图 原理图是设计硬件电路的基础,它以图形化的方式表达了各个电子元件之间的连接关系以及信号流向。对于FPGA而言,原理图包含了逻辑单元、输入/输出接口、时钟树、互连资源等核心元素。通过原理图,设计者和使用者都可以清晰地理解硬件设计的结构。 7. 说明文档 说明文档是毕业设计中不可或缺的部分,它为整个项目的设计思想、实现过程、调试步骤以及测试结果提供了详细的说明。一个好的说明文档可以帮助用户更好地理解和复现项目,对于学术研究和技术交流来说十分重要。 总结: 基于FPGA的误码检测项目是一项综合性强、实践性高的毕业设计课题。它不仅要求学生掌握FPGA的设计与编程技术,还要能够将这些技术应用于误码检测的实际问题中。整个项目涉及的FPGA设计源码、原理图以及说明文档都是对学生综合技能的体现。通过本项目的实践,学生可以深入理解数字系统设计的过程,掌握FPGA应用开发的核心技能,为未来从事相关领域的研究或工作打下坚实的基础。